Steel: Supply exceeds demand in China

Chinese steel prices have been falling since last April, a trend that one expert blames on insufficient demand and excessive market supply.

Wu Xichun, former chief and now an advisor of the China Steel Industry Association said: "Domestic steel output grows, so does the demand, but the output increases even faster."

He claims that disorderly competition among Chinese steel plants has caused this situation.
